Cultural Context
Etymology
Composed of arrow and tall. Making arrow tall and straight.
Symbolism
Correction, straighten, rectify. Represents making right.

Four-Character Compounds
矯角殺牛
きょうかくさつぎゅう
trying to straighten the horns of a bull, and killing it in the process; trying to correct a small defect and ruining the whole thing; the cure is worse than the disease; trying to straighten the horns of a bull, and killing it in the process
Proverbs & Idioms
矯めつ眇めつ
ためつすがめつ
Looking from various angles
Examining something from multiple perspectives

How do you read 矯?
On'yomi: キョウ (KYOU). Kun'yomi: た.める (tameru).
How many strokes does 矯 have?
矯 has 17 strokes. Its radical is 矢 (arrow).
